Medium perm can create the style you want: natural, feminine, or girly. Here are recommended medium perm styles for different hair types.
- Soft hair type
For soft hair that lacks body and is flat, create lightness around the face and curls at the ends with a bundled feel with a digital perm to create just the right amount of volume. Since a digital perm can create firm curls, it is suitable for soft hair. If you are concerned about hair damage, we also recommend a point perm to create volume only on the front and sides. - stiff hair type
For stiff hair types, such as stiff and spreading easily, we recommend one-curl medium length with St curl (straightening + digital perm). The curls at the ends of the hair give a soft impression with movement, and the frizzy parts are straightened, making it very manageable and popular.

Care tips for medium perm
Hair care at home is very important to keep medium perm beautiful. Below are some tips for after-bathing and morning care that you should keep in mind.
- care after bathing
Medium perm hair has a certain length, so if you are not careful, dryness and flakiness at the ends of your hair will become noticeable. To make the perm last longer, after washing your hair, apply an oil-based out-bath treatment thoroughly from the middle to the ends of your hair. It is advisable to always dry your hair properly with a hair dryer instead of drying it naturally. - Morning care
Moisten hair with water spray or a special mist for perms, and rub in a tennis ball-sized amount of hair wax in the case of cold perms, or apply an oil or milk-based out-bath treatment in the case of hot perms (such as digital perms) before applying the hair dryer. Since the perfect balance of lightness and fluffy shaking is important for medium perm, apply a soft hair wax to finish and loosen the curls by gripping from the bottom to the top.
